You can't book through NCL more than 45 days before sailing (55 if you are in a suite). You are simply trying too early :).

 

This only applies to dining and entertainment :) You should be able to book shore excursions whenever you'd like - but the NCL system doesn't always cooperate. You'll need to make sure you're logged into myNCL and select from there (rather than browsing the options on the main NCL page). Good luck!
